Genesis ICP-OES
Spectro Analytical Instruments has introduced an improved version of their Spectro Genesis. The CCD-based ICP-OES instrument is available with either radial or axial plasma observation and is especially suited to routine, rigorous environmental and industrial elemental analysis applications.
The main feature of this new model is that it now runs with the Smart Analyser Vision 4.0 software, which improves ease of operation for the user and includes new options to increase productivity and analytical information transparency. The software increases functionality of the system with additional import, sorting, filter and configuration options, enabling users to streamline, automate and accelerate processes.Spectro Analytical Instruments
